if $st = 16$, $tr = 9$, and $wu = 18$, find the length of $overline{vw}$. round your answer to the nearest tenth if necessary. figures are not necessarily drawn to scale.
answer attempt 1 out of 2
$vw=$
Step1: Find the third angle of the first triangle
In \(\triangle RST\), using the angle - sum property of a triangle (\(180^{\circ}\)), the third angle \(\angle T=180^{\circ}-(97^{\circ}+34^{\circ}) = 49^{\circ}\)
Step2: Prove the similarity of triangles
In \(\triangle RST\) and \(\triangle UWV\), \(\angle R=\angle U = 97^{\circ}\), \(\angle T=\angle W = 49^{\circ}\). So, \(\triangle RST\sim\triangle UWV\) (by AA similarity criterion)
Step3: Set up the proportion
Since the triangles are similar, \(\frac{ST}{WV}=\frac{TR}{WU}\)
Substitute \(ST = 16\), \(TR = 9\), and \(WU = 18\) into the proportion: \(\frac{16}{WV}=\frac{9}{18}\)
Step4: Solve for \(WV\)
Cross - multiply: \(9\times WV=16\times18\)
\(WV=\frac{16\times18}{9}\)
\(WV = 32\)
